Overview of the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form
The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form is a crucial document designed to facilitate the release of medical information required for evaluating disability claims. This form is primarily utilized by The Hartford to assess the validity and details of such claims, ensuring that the process is both accurate and efficient. Authorizing the release of medical information is necessary for the claims evaluation process, enabling a smooth transition from form submission to approval.
This authorization is fundamental in expediting the disability claims process, thereby allowing affected individuals to receive timely benefits. The form ensures that all necessary medical details are communicated clearly and securely.

Who Should Complete the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form?
The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form must be completed by individuals who qualify as patients or their authorized representatives. Both roles are essential for the proper execution of the form, as they provide necessary authorizations and verifications.
Important to note is that signatures from both the patient and the authorized representative are required for successful submission, thereby ensuring that the information provided is accurate and consented.
Essential Details Required on the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form
Completing the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form necessitates specific critical information. Users must provide essential details, including descriptions of the illness or injury, physician contact information, and relevant employment details.
-
Description of the illness or injury
-
Physician's contact information
-
Employment details
-
Signatures of both the patient and authorized representative
-
Dates of signature
These details play a vital role in facilitating the claims process and ensuring that the information is comprehensive and precise.

Who is eligible to use the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form?
Patients who are applying for short-term disability benefits or their authorized representatives can use this form to grant permission for medical records release.
How long is the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form valid?
This authorization remains valid for the duration of the disability claim process but may need renewal for extended claims based on the insurance provider's terms.
What documents do I need to submit with this form?
Typically, you will need to submit medical documentation from your healthcare provider along with the authorization form to support your claim.
How do I submit the completed form?
You can submit the completed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form via pdfFiller directly or download and send it to The Hartford or relevant insurance provider by mail or email.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out the form?
Common mistakes include leaving required fields blank, providing incorrect information, and not signing or dating the form as required, which can delay processing.
How long does it take to process the claim after submitting the form?
Processing time can vary by provider, but typically ranges from a few business days to a few weeks, depending on the complexity and thoroughness of the claim.
Can I modify the Short Term Disability Claim Authorization Form once submitted?
Once submitted, you typically cannot modify the form. If changes are necessary, you may need to submit a new authorization form or contact your claims agent.
